Silver has moved into a period of price compression, with the metal trading within a relatively tight range in recent sessions. This consolidation comes as market participants turn their attention to the forthcoming US economic data releases, specifically the PCE inflation reading and the GDP growth estimate. The stabilization of real yields—nominal yields adjusted for inflation—has been a notable factor in the precious metals space. Typically, silver and other precious metals exhibit a strong inverse relationship with real yields; when real yields rise, the opportunity cost of holding non-yielding assets like silver increases, and vice versa. The current stabilization may suggest a temporary equilibrium in the bond market, reducing the directional impetus for silver. Technical analysts have noted that silver appears to be coiling within a narrow band, which could indicate a buildup of energy before a more significant move, though the timing and direction remain uncertain. Trading volumes have been in line with normal activity, suggesting no extreme positioning. The compression pattern is often interpreted as a period of indecision, with traders waiting for fresh catalysts—likely provided by the upcoming PCE and GDP data—to guide the next directional move. Key takeaways from the current market environment underscore the importance of the upcoming US economic data. The PCE price index is the Federal Reserve’s preferred inflation gauge, and any deviation from expectations could influence the central bank’s monetary policy path. Similarly, the GDP report will provide a snapshot of economic growth, which may affect interest-rate expectations. The stabilization of real yields could be temporary, as the data releases might alter the yield outlook. If inflation comes in hotter than anticipated, real yields could rise further, potentially pressuring silver prices. Conversely, a softer inflation reading might lower real yields, providing a boost to silver. The dollar’s trajectory is also closely watched; a strengthening dollar typically weighs on silver, while a weaker dollar supports it. The consolidation phase may persist until these uncertainties are resolved. Market participants are likely to remain on the sidelines, awaiting clearer signals from both economic data and central bank commentary.
